IoT Solutions World Congress 2025, taking place May 13–15 at Fira Barcelona Hall 8, is the leading global event for industrial transformation through connected and intelligent technologies. It brings together top decision-makers across industries such as manufacturing, energy, healthcare, mobility, and infrastructure to explore how emerging IoT, AI, and cybersecurity solutions are driving efficiency and innovation.

Where Is IoT Solutions World Congress 2025?
IoT Solutions World Congress 2025 will be held at Fira Barcelona Hall 8, Gran Via Venue in Barcelona, Spain.
When Is IoT Solutions World Congress 2025?
IoT Solutions World Congress 2025 will take place from May 13 to May 15, 2025.
What Type Of Event Is IoT Solutions World Congress 2025?
IoT Solutions World Congress is an enterprise-focused technology conference centered on industrial IoT, cybersecurity, cloud computing, and artificial intelligence. The event features keynote presentations from global thought leaders, technology demonstrations, industry-specific sessions, and networking time designed to encourage cross-sector collaboration and investment.
How Many People Attend IoT Solutions World Congress 2025?
IoT Solutions World Congress 2025 is expected to attract more than 10,000 attendees from over 100 countries. The audience includes a high concentration of senior technology executives, innovation officers, and digital transformation leads from global enterprise and government sectors.
